Analysis
The most recent figure for total capital account credit/revenue, credit/revenue in Cape Verde is 25.21 million, measured in 2024.
The figure is up 34.8% on the previous year and up 212.3% over ten years.
Over the whole period, total capital account credit/revenue, credit/revenue in Cape Verde peaked at 44.26 million in 2009 and was at its lowest, 6.40 million, in 2013.
Cape Verde ranks 128th of 191 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 20 years of available data.
Total capital account credit/revenue, Credit/Revenue in Cape Verde, year by year
| Year | Value |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2005 | 21.08 million | — |
| 2006 | 17.47 million | -17.1% |
| 2007 | 27.02 million | +54.7% |
| 2008 | 26.71 million | -1.1% |
| 2009 | 44.26 million | +65.7% |
| 2010 | 38.25 million | -13.6% |
| 2011 | 10.98 million | -71.3% |
| 2012 | 13.02 million | +18.6% |
| 2013 | 6.40 million | -50.8% |
| 2014 | 8.07 million | +26.0% |
| 2015 | 19.01 million | +135.6% |
| 2016 | 12.67 million | -33.4% |
| 2017 | 16.08 million | +27.0% |
| 2018 | 17.71 million | +10.1% |
| 2019 | 12.59 million | -28.9% |
| 2020 | 23.21 million | +84.3% |
| 2021 | 28.79 million | +24.0% |
| 2022 | 22.18 million | -23.0% |
| 2023 | 18.70 million | -15.7% |
| 2024 | 25.21 million | +34.8% |

About this data
The World and Country Group Aggregates (historically called BOPSY) is an annual publication, released each November, of major balance of payments and international investment position components for countries, country groups, and the world.
